In the week ending April 3, 2026, the price of Southern Yellow Pine West Side 2x4 #2&Btr KD (RL) was US$435 mfbm. This was up $5, or 1%, from the previous week when it was $430. That week’s price was up $20, or 5%, from one month ago when it was $415.
As well, for the beginning of April, SYP West 2x4 #3/Utility KD (RL) was US$345 mfbm, which was up $5, or 1%, from the previous week when it was $340 and was up $26, or 8%, from one month ago when it was $319.
As for SYP West 2x6 #3/Utility KD (RL), that price was US$365 mfbm, which was up $5, or 1%, from the previous week when it was $360 and was up $16, or 5%, from one month ago when it was $349.
Construction activity in the US south jumped to life at the beginning of April, sending lumber prices slightly higher. Important regions like Texas and California came in to the market with volume buys. Lumber manufacturers were more focussed on booking orders than on raising prices.
Transportation was more of a headache than even the previous week; as the collision of jumping freight rates and competition from seasonal items made sourcing rail cars and trucks difficult. Operators spent more time chasing down deliveries than making sales.
